Re: [SailfishDevel] Cannot access phone book on phone when starting app from QtCreator

2014-01-06 Thread Matthias Barmeier
Hi Andrey, Thanks A Lot !!! That worked without any problems. In QtCreator went to Projects. I set the Execute/Run ? (my QtCreator is in German) and set the executable to /usr/bin/invoker. After setting the arguments to --type qtquick2 /usr/bin/appname I can start the app and get access to
